*Some other things:*

I was impressed at the strategic planning that many other Chapters
undertake to keep themselves organized. Many Chapters emphasized their
discussions of long and short term goals, project reporting and assessment
standards, and development of an annual plan. I think a conversation about
these things would be immensely helpful for us as a Chapter and would allow
us to develop better strategies for applying for grants and managing them.
I was especially impressed with how many chapters have paid staff and/or
office space, and paid developers working on Wiki projects. The WM
Deutschland office has a staff of 10-15! Something to consider as we have
conversations about our goals as a group...
